Executive Summary
The recent launch of WhatsApp for CarPlay represents a significant advancement in in-car communication technology, providing users with a dedicated interface that enhances safety and convenience while driving. This integration allows drivers to access chats, make calls, and interact with contacts directly from their car’s display, marking a shift from voice-only interactions to a more visual and user-friendly experience. The implications of this development extend beyond mere convenience, as it addresses critical safety concerns associated with distracted driving.

Deep Analysis
The introduction of WhatsApp for CarPlay is a strategic response to the growing demand for safer communication options in vehicles. By offering a dedicated interface that allows users to view recent chats and make calls without relying solely on voice commands, WhatsApp has positioned itself as a leader in in-car communication solutions. This shift from a voice-only experience to a more interactive interface reflects a broader trend in technology, where user experience is prioritized alongside safety considerations. The design choices made in this update, such as limiting access to full chat threads while the vehicle is in motion, demonstrate a commitment to minimizing distractions and enhancing driver focus.
Moreover, the integration of WhatsApp into the CarPlay ecosystem underscores the importance of collaboration between technology companies and automotive manufacturers. By working together, these entities can create solutions that not only meet consumer demands for connectivity but also adhere to safety regulations. The inclusion of features like a favourites tab and call history further enhances the user experience, allowing drivers to maintain essential communication without diverting their attention from the road. This collaborative approach is essential for fostering innovation while ensuring that safety remains a top priority.
However, the implementation of such technology also raises questions about the broader implications for road safety and driver behavior. While the intention is to reduce distractions, there is a risk that the availability of in-car communication tools may lead to over-reliance on technology. Drivers may feel more inclined to engage with their devices, potentially undermining the very safety measures that these innovations aim to promote. As such, ongoing research and evaluation are necessary to assess the long-term effects of in-car communication technologies on driving behavior and accident rates.
